Noni seeds (Morinda citrifolia L) have an odor that is not liked by mosquitoes and contain alkaloid compounds and cardiac glycosides which act as mosquito repellents which have the ability to protect humans from disturbances or mosquito bites. This study aims to obtain a physically stable anti-mosquito lotion formula from noni seed oil which conducted by steam distillation method. Noni seed oil formulated into lotion preparations with variations in oil concentration (2%, 4% and 6%). Physical stability of the lotion then tested based on organoleptic observation, homogeneity test, pH test, emulsion type test, viscosity test, dispersion test, adhesion test, flow test and test on conditions before and after accelerated storage. The results indicate that all preparations with varying concentrations of oil are stable and effective as mosquito repellents. The noni seed oil lotion produced met the physical quality requirements of lotion preparations and effective as mosquito repellent on concentration 6% of noni seed oil.
